Job Title: Direct Support Professional

At United Cerebral Palsy of Georgia, we are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Direct Support Professional to join our team. As a Direct Support Professional, you will play a vital role in supporting ad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ities in their daily lives.

Job Summary:

The Direct Support Professional will assist individuals with daily tasks, such as personal hygiene, meal preparation, transportation, and social activities. You will work closely with our team to provide individualized support and promote personal growth and independence.

Responsibilities:
  • Provide transportation and supervision for individuals as required to meet employment, recreational, and leisure activities.
  • Perform inspections of vans and ensure that all training for the safe transport of residents is followed, including performing tie downs and seat belt usage.
  • Perform housekeeping responsibilities, including kitchens, bathrooms, windows, bedrooms, and floors.
  • Maintain all standards when preparing meals and managing diets, following guidelines for safe handling of food and ensuring adequate supplies.
  • Provide personal care support to individuals, including changing, dressing, and other ADLs.
  • Complete all documentation and notes as required using the Therap system and other programs.
  • Ensure that goals are being completed according to each individual's ISP.
  • Conduct evacuation drills and record results.
  • Assist in the planning and facilitation of person-centered outings.
  • Complete behavioral tracking logs as required.
  • Follow all agency, state, and federal laws and policies, using PolicyStat as needed to access policies.
  • Complete all required training, using Relias to either complete training or register for courses.
  • Manage medical emergencies according to the health service plan, attending doctors' appointments, transporting residents to medical appointments, and emergency rooms as required and requested.
  • Identify and report maintenance issues to the supervisor or through NetFacilities if available.
  • Report to work promptly and on time and do not leave work until assigned shift ends or have approval from the supervisor. Observe policies/procedures governing requests for annual, sick, or other leave time.
  • Complete Medication Administration and Proxy training, administering meds to residents and following all policies related to MAR entries.
  • Track vital signs and other health-related information for residents.
  • All other duties as assigned.
  • Must be able to lift and move up to 50lbs with or without accommodations.
